Work on project of Bukhran Al-Shamahi road in district of Ans in Dhamar inaugurated

DHARMA July 28. 2024 (Saba) - The construction and expansion works of the Bukhran Al-Shamahi Road were inaugurated on Sunday in Ans District in Dhamar Governorate, with the direct support of the Central Emergency Development Interventions Unit of the Ministry of Finance.

During the inauguration, Deputy Governor Ali Ahmed Atef stressed the importance of road projects in facilitating the movement of citizens and enhancing basic services and infrastructure in rural areas.

He praised the efforts of the Emergency Central Intervention Unit in supporting this project, calling for the expansion of these vital projects to include various directorates.

Undersecretary Atef urged citizens to interact and take advantage of the support provided by the Central Emergency Intervention Unit to implement community initiatives.

For his part, the Deputy Director of the Central Intervention Unit, Eng. Faris Al-Shamahi, explained that the road project includes construction and expansion works with a length of eight kilometers, fully funded by the unit. He pointed out that the project will serve the isolation of Wadi al-Har and neighboring villages, by reducing the burdens and distance of citizens' movements.

He pointed out that these projects come within the framework of the program to improve the quality of rural roads service implemented by the unit, in translation of the directives of the Leader of the Revolution, Abdul Malik Badr al-Din al-Houthi and the Supreme Political Council.

Abdullah Al-Fatimi, a resident of the region, stressed the importance of the project in facilitating citizens' access and services to their villages. He thanked the leadership and the Central Intervention Unit for implementing the project.

The inauguration was attended by the representative of the Intervention Unit in Dhamar and Al-Bayda governorates, Engineer Mohamed Nashwan.
